Picked here because I think I have a power supply problem. (apologies if I guessed wrong).
I have an ATMEL avr 328pa chip and a lm35 temperature, a irfz44n and a 10ohm resistor (for heat).
My problem is that my lm35 analog signal changes as I turn on / off my heater. it jumps up and down by about 1V as that transistor ticks on and off.
The 1 power supply (5v) supplies power for everything. it's a little switch mode power supply (10W max it says).
I get the same problem if I only have the lm35 and the resistor on the same 5v power rail.
